We went to see Feist on Friday night, and she was absolutely amazing! I can't emphasize enough how much I love Feist's music - and respect her as an artist. This is the second time that I've seen her, and each time she reinterprets the songs from her albums so that it's a totally unique experience. The last time I saw her, she was at a small club venue. This time she was in a large "multipurpose" room - it was actually the place where the craft market I participated in was held a couple of weeks ago. She kept making jokes about the space being a "multipurpose" room, and I think I chuckled a bit too hard and long. The bigger venue meant that she could have "special effects", which I loved. They were so delightfully low-tech - finger painting and cut paper shadow puppets that illustrated the songs. I can't pinpoint one particular favorite song or moment, it was all just great. Amazing music, amazing rapport with the audience, amazing special effects - amazing, amazing, amazing....
